EVO ICL Procedure Overview

The EVO ICL, or Implantable Collamer Lens technology, is a groundbreaking method for correcting vision designed to correct a wide range of refractive errors, including myopia, long-sightedness, and blurry vision due to astigmatism. As opposed to traditional laser-assisted in situ keratomileusis, which alters the cornea, the EVO ICL technique involves inserting a thin lens inserted between the iris and the natural lens, providing durable vision correction without the need for changing the cornea's form. This approach is particularly helpful for people with thin and delicate corneas or severe refractive errors who may not be suitable candidates for LASIK.

EVO Implantable Collamer Lens Process Information

The EVO ICL process is designed to be minimally invasive with a focus on patient comfort and precise vision correction. The process starts with a thorough consultation, during which the surgeon evaluates the patient's eye health, vision needs, and overall suitability for the EVO collamer lens. Advanced imaging technology often utilizes to create a map of the eye's surface to ensure the right lens type and size is chosen for optimal positioning.

On the morning of the surgery, patients receive anesthetic eye drops to numb the surface of the eye. The procedure typically takes about 15 to 30 minutes per eye. A small incision is made at the corneal edge, allowing the surgeon to insert the EVO ICL through a foldable lens. Patients typically remain awake during the procedure but may receive sedation for relaxation.

After the surgery, patients are taken to a recovery area in which they are monitored briefly. Many individuals notice improved vision right away or within a few hours. However, it's critical to follow post-operative instructions carefully and attend follow-up appointments to ensure proper healing and lens functionality. Comparing the EVO ICL against Alternative Procedures

When evaluating vision correction alternatives, EVO ICL is distinguished within options like LASIK and PRK due to its unique advantages. Unlike LASIK, which reshapes the cornea, EVO ICL is an surgical lens which is placed behind the iris. This implies there is no change of the corneal structure, rendering it an excellent option for individuals with narrow corneas or higher degrees of refractive error, such as severe myopia and astigmatism. Patients who may be suitable candidates for LASIK could see EVO ICL as a more secure and better choice.

A further contrast can be drawn with SMILE (Small Incision Lenticule Extraction), a newer laser procedure that also modifies the cornea. Although SMILE is less invasive than traditional LASIK, it still requires corneal manipulation. EVO ICL, however, permits a retractable procedure, as the lens can be removed or replaced if necessary, offering flexibility which is not available by SMILE. This reversibility can be a significant factor for patients who may worry about future outcomes or variations in vision.
